What is POEM? A Scar-Free Solution for Swallowing Disorders

Per Oral Endoscopic Myotomy (POEM) is a minimally invasive procedure used to treat conditions like achalasia, where the muscles of the esophagus fail to relax. POEM uses an endoscope passed through the mouth to cut the inner muscle layer, improving food passage without external surgery.

Who Needs POEM? Key Indications and Ideal Candidates

POEM is best suited for patients with achalasia, esophageal spasms, or other motility disorders who suffer from difficulty swallowing, chest pain, or regurgitation. It is especially helpful for those who want a non-surgical and precise treatment option.

How POEM is Performed: Inside the Esophagus Step-by-Step

Under general anesthesia, a thin endoscope is inserted through the mouth. A tunnel is made in the esophageal wall, and the tight inner muscle (lower esophageal sphincter) is carefully cut. This allows food to pass more easily into the stomach.

Tools and Technology Used in POEM: Precision from Within

The POEM procedure uses high-definition endoscopes, electrocautery tools, and CO₂ insufflation for safety and precision. Since it’s done internally, the outer layers of the esophagus remain untouched, leaving no visible scars.

POEM Procedure Duration and Recovery: What to Expect

The procedure takes about 1.5 to 2.5 hours. Most patients are monitored in the hospital for 1–2 days and can resume normal diet in stages. Full recovery is usually fast, with noticeable symptom relief within a week.

Risks and Complications After POEM: Is It Safe?

POEM is considered very safe, but may cause side effects like temporary chest pain, gas, or acid reflux. Rare risks include bleeding or perforation, which are usually manageable with endoscopic techniques.
